Commit Graph

6201 Commits

Author SHA1 Message Date
AUTOMATIC1111
e8a9d213e4 dump current stack traces when exiting with SIGINT 2023-08-22 10:49:52 +03:00
MMP0
0998256fc5 Prevent text selection and cursor changes 2023-08-22 16:45:34 +09:00
AUTOMATIC1111
a459075d26 actual solution to the uncommon hanging problem that is seemingly caused by multiple progress requests working on same tensor 2023-08-22 10:41:10 +03:00
MMP0
70283a9f4a Expand the hit area of resize handle 2023-08-22 16:40:50 +09:00
MMP0
e1b37a066d Fix resize handle overflowing in Safari 2023-08-22 16:35:49 +09:00
AUTOMATIC1111
d7c9c61420 attemped solution to the uncommon hanging problem that is seemingly caused by live previews working on the tensor as denoising 2023-08-22 09:55:20 +03:00
AUTOMATIC1111
79fd17ee63 remove unneeded example_inputs from gradio config 2023-08-22 08:18:01 +03:00
AUTOMATIC1111
7a3a6e3855
Merge pull request #12713 from AUTOMATIC1111/XYZ-RNG
add RNG source to XYZ
2023-08-22 07:31:26 +03:00
AUTOMATIC1111
f83996cd9f
Merge pull request #12714 from catboxanon/resize-handle-reset
Reset columns on resize handle double click
2023-08-22 07:30:52 +03:00
AUTOMATIC1111
7da73cbcca
Merge pull request #12717 from brkirch/make-temp-directory
Create Gradio temp directory if necessary
2023-08-22 07:30:25 +03:00
brkirch
299b8096bc Make Gradio temp directory if it doesn't exist
Gradio normally creates the temp directory in `pil_to_temp_file()` (861d752a83/gradio/components/base.py (L313)) but since the Gradio implementation of `pil_to_temp_file()` is replaced with `save_pil_to_file()`, the Gradio temp directory should also be created by `save_pil_to_file()` when necessary.
2023-08-21 17:36:17 -04:00
catboxanon
aed52d1632 Reset columns on resize handle dblclick 2023-08-21 12:40:27 -04:00
w-e-w
9dce2aa735 add RNG source to XYZ 2023-08-21 23:08:47 +09:00
AUTOMATIC1111
953c3eab7b forbid Full live preview method for medvram and add a setting to undo the forbidding 2023-08-21 15:54:30 +03:00
AUTOMATIC1111
18fb522660 citation mk2 2023-08-21 15:27:04 +03:00
AUTOMATIC1111
bd6f070882 add citation 2023-08-21 15:22:47 +03:00
AUTOMATIC1111
a3fdef4ed4
Merge pull request #12707 from AnyISalIn/dev
feat: replace threading.Lock() to FIFOLock
2023-08-21 15:09:26 +03:00
AUTOMATIC1111
dfd6ea3fca ditch --always-batch-cond-uncond in favor of an UI setting 2023-08-21 15:07:10 +03:00
AnyISalIn
71a0f6ef85 feat: replace threading.Lock() to FIFOLock
Signed-off-by: AnyISalIn <anyisalin@gmail.com>
2023-08-21 17:49:58 +08:00
AUTOMATIC1111
d02c4da483 also prevent changing API options via override_settings 2023-08-21 08:58:15 +03:00
AUTOMATIC1111
df595ae313 make resize handle available to extensions 2023-08-21 08:48:46 +03:00
AUTOMATIC1111
b4d21e7113 prevent API options from being changed via API 2023-08-21 08:48:45 +03:00
AUTOMATIC1111
d722d6de36
Merge pull request #12667 from AUTOMATIC1111/switch-to-PNG-when-images-too-large
switch to PNG when images too large
2023-08-21 07:50:50 +03:00
AUTOMATIC1111
76ae1019b9 add settings for http/https URLs in source images in api 2023-08-21 07:38:07 +03:00
AUTOMATIC1111
a7f18b2297
Merge pull request #12698 from Akegarasu/fix-ssrf-in-api
fix potential ssrf attack in #12663
2023-08-21 07:19:48 +03:00
AUTOMATIC1111
d3632368e6
Merge pull request #12704 from fraz0815/master
Update torch for Navi 31 (7900 XT/XTX)
2023-08-21 07:11:17 +03:00
AUTOMATIC1111
5a3fe7a8d1
Merge pull request #12685 from Uminosachi/fix-vae-mismatch
Fix SD VAE switch error after model reuse
2023-08-21 07:10:19 +03:00
Uminosachi
be301f224d Fix for consistency with shared.opts.sd_vae of UI 2023-08-21 11:28:53 +09:00
fraz0815
db6c7ff084
Update torch for Navi 31 (7900 XT/XTX)
Navi 3 needs at least 5.5 which is only on the nightly chain, previous versions are no longer online (torch==2.1.0.dev-20230614+rocm5.5 torchvision==0.16.0.dev-20230614+rocm5.5 torchaudio==2.1.0.dev-20230614+rocm5.5).
so switch to nightly rocm5.6 without explicit versions this time
2023-08-20 22:59:30 +02:00
akiba
268dc9b308
fix potential ssrf attack in #12663 2023-08-20 23:17:50 +08:00
Uminosachi
549b0fc526 Change where VAE state are stored in model 2023-08-20 23:06:51 +09:00
AUTOMATIC1111
42b72fe246 fix for small images in live previews not being scaled up 2023-08-20 14:57:48 +03:00
AUTOMATIC1111
f65d0dc081
Merge pull request #12689 from AUTOMATIC1111/patch-config-status
Patch config status handle corrupted files
2023-08-20 14:20:27 +03:00
Uminosachi
af5d2e8e5f Change to access sd_model attribute with dot 2023-08-20 20:08:22 +09:00
Uminosachi
5159edbf0e Store base_vae and loaded_vae_file in sd_model 2023-08-20 19:44:37 +09:00
AUTOMATIC1111
4a2bf65fea make mobile built-in extension actually do something 2023-08-20 13:40:11 +03:00
AUTOMATIC1111
db5c304e29 make live previews play nice with window/slider resizes 2023-08-20 13:38:35 +03:00
AUTOMATIC1111
a0d721e109 make live preview display work independently from progress bar 2023-08-20 13:00:59 +03:00
w-e-w
2c10fda399 make it obvious that a config_status is corrupted
also format HTML removing unnecessary text blocks
2023-08-20 18:48:23 +09:00
w-e-w
7ca20adc6d no need to use OrderedDict 2023-08-20 18:48:23 +09:00
w-e-w
e0e64bcdf6 assert key created_at exist in config_states 2023-08-20 18:48:23 +09:00
AUTOMATIC1111
499cef3c2b
Merge pull request #12684 from AUTOMATIC1111/fix-xyz-swap-axes
fix xyz swap axes
2023-08-20 12:46:34 +03:00
AUTOMATIC1111
2571767204
Merge pull request #12687 from catboxanon/resize-handle
Add resize-handle (built-in extension)
2023-08-20 12:42:12 +03:00
w-e-w
36ecff71ae catch error when loading config_states
and save config_states with indent
2023-08-20 15:36:39 +09:00
catboxanon
a3c8510c05 Add resize-handler extension 2023-08-20 02:31:32 -04:00
Uminosachi
042e1d5d0b Fix SD VAE switch error after model reuse 2023-08-20 15:00:14 +09:00
w-e-w
ae17c775dc fix xyz swap axes
make csv_string_to_list_strip function
2023-08-20 14:29:26 +09:00
w-e-w
8ce613bb3a switch to PNG when images too large 2023-08-19 16:50:43 +09:00
AUTOMATIC1111
9d2299ed0b implement undo hijack for SDXL 2023-08-19 10:16:27 +03:00
AUTOMATIC1111
35db3665b3 possible fix for dictionary changed size during iteration 2023-08-19 08:39:48 +03:00